Think of the number of different parasites (species of bacteria, viruses, fungi, flatworm, apicomplexan, etc.) that can attack h

umans. Is it reasonable to expect that every other organism faces a similar array of parasites?No--most species should have a single, generalist parasite. (Generalists can exploit more than 1 species.)No--most species should have a single, specialist parasite.Yes, humans are a relatively young species so should have a relatively low number of parasites.Yes--every species represents a resource that may be exploited by an array of parasites
Biology
1 answer:
xxMikexx [17]3 years ago
3 0

Answer:

The correct answer will be option-Yes--every species represents a resource that may be exploited by an array of parasites

Explanation:

Parasites are the organism which for survival depends on the resources of the host organism and utilize them to the extent that it could lead to the death of the host.

The interaction between the parasite and host proves harmful to the host but beneficial to the parasite.

A number of parasites exist for human species which can directly harm humans. Similarly, a large number of hosts exist for different species which belongs to another kingdom also like even the bacteria has a parasite called bacteriophage which utilizes the resources of the host.

This indicates that every species has some resources which can prove beneficial to another organism in the response of which they become host to a large number of parasites.
